On Tuesday, February 11, 2025, the gold spot price was C$4,175.53 per troy ounce in Canadian Dollars, equivalent to ¥435,507.78 JPY per ounce or ¥14,001.89 JPY per gram. Gold fell -0.03% from the previous trading session.

Currency fluctuations between CAD and JPY significantly impact the effective cost of gold for international investors. Japan is the world's third-largest economy and a significant gold consumer, particularly for jewelry and industrial applications. The Bank of Japan's ultra-loose monetary policy has historically supported higher gold prices in Yen terms, making Japan an active gold market for both institutional and retail investors.
